Output e2a59737ca05979d9516b2ad87e9bd394ffa7f49512f199e4e68077748128486:142

value
108508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e9b3618aa477501e21b68eaca9157cc2348ac12 OP_EQUAL
address
332FKVz2cXqzQM5iig96qg8s4cmQSVx7eX
transaction
e2a59737ca05979d9516b2ad87e9bd394ffa7f49512f199e4e68077748128486
confirmations
35164
spent
true